// Client setup for the Glyphport encoding-detection service.
// Uploaded text files are sampled (first 64 KB) and sent to
// Glyphport, which returns a best-guess charset plus confidence.
// Below 0.7 confidence we fall back to UTF-8 and log a warning —
// check those logs first if garbled uploads are reported.
// The client authenticates with the internal service key below.

app token of tagug-hahaf = kto2_9v

**Q: The landlord is doing a site audit this week — does that change how I get into the Pellgrove office?** Short answer: a bit. Harwick Estates auditors will be walking the floors Tuesday to Thursday, so some doors that are normally propped during the day will be locked. Keep your badge on you at all times and don't tailgate anyone, even people you recognise. If the third-floor side door doesn't read your badge, use the keypad with the code below.

turnstile pass: bdg-GVLXS-6

### Checklist: Documentation Linter Pass

Before tagging the release, run the Proselock linter against the full docs tree for Farrowdeck 4.2. Confirm zero errors and review any new warnings with the docs lead; warnings introduced this cycle must be triaged, not suppressed. The linter config is pinned in the release branch, so do not update rule versions mid-freeze. Once the run is clean, attach the report to the release ticket and record the linter build token below.

session token of kahog-bahif = htk9_f63daec35

## Configuration

Support team: user-supplied formulas in Tallyframe run inside the Oakhollow sandbox. Key env vars: `SANDBOX_CPU_MS` (default 500), `SANDBOX_MEM_MB` (default 64), `SANDBOX_DENY_NET` (keep this `true`; customers asking for network access should be routed to the product desk). If a formula is flagged as escaping the sandbox, restart the worker pool — do not whitelist. The sandbox supervisor verifies worker images with a signing key before launch, and that key is supplied in the line below.

secret setting of taduf-bahip: COURIER_KEY5=49c55